Product Information

(Azetidin-2-yl)methanamine dihydrochloride is a versatile compound recognized for its unique structural properties and potential applications in various fields. This dihydrochloride salt form enhances its solubility, making it an ideal candidate for pharmaceutical formulations. Its primary use lies in medicinal chemistry, where it serves as a building block for the synthesis of various bioactive molecules, particularly in the development of novel therapeutic agents. Researchers have explored its potential in the treatment of neurological disorders and as a precursor in the synthesis of complex organic compounds.

The compound's azetidine ring structure contributes to its ability to interact with biological systems, offering a pathway for the design of selective inhibitors or modulators. Its stability and ease of modification make it a valuable tool for chemists aiming to innovate in drug discovery and development. With its promising applications in both research and industry, (Azetidin-2-yl)methanamine dihydrochloride stands out as a compound of interest for professionals seeking to advance their projects in medicinal chemistry and related fields.

Applications

(Azetidin-2-yl)methanamine dihydrochloride is widely utilized in research focused on

  • Pharmaceutical Development: This compound serves as a building block in the synthesis of various pharmaceuticals, particularly in the development of drugs targeting neurological disorders due to its ability to interact with specific receptors in the brain.
  • Chemical Synthesis: It is employed in organic synthesis as a versatile intermediate, allowing chemists to create more complex molecules efficiently, which is essential in both academic and industrial settings.
  • Biochemical Research: Researchers utilize this compound in studies related to enzyme inhibition and receptor binding, helping to elucidate biological pathways and develop new therapeutic strategies.
  • Material Science: This chemical is explored for its potential applications in creating novel polymers and materials, particularly those that require specific mechanical or thermal properties.
  • Diagnostics: It can be used in the development of diagnostic agents, particularly in imaging techniques, enhancing the detection of certain diseases through targeted delivery mechanisms.
